社区
C++ 语言
帖子详情
字符型数组和纯数字数组
hywxn
2014-03-16 12:06:18
C++输出数组是如果是字符数组比如char a[9]="ilikeyou"输出时可以用cout<<a;来一下输出,为什么数组比如int b[5]={1,2,3,4,5}不能这样输出,而必须用for语句循环输出,一次只输出一个呢?
...全文
116
4
打赏
收藏
字符型数组和纯数字数组
C++输出数组是如果是字符数组比如char a[9]="ilikeyou"输出时可以用cout<<a;来一下输出,为什么数组比如int b[5]={1,2,3,4,5}不能这样输出,而必须用for语句循环输出,一次只输出一个呢?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
4 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
Falleyes
2014-03-16
打赏
举报
回复
你可以自己重载一个来全部输出
lm_whales
2014-03-16
打赏
举报
回复
因为operator << 被重载了 函数 std::ostream& operator <<(std::ostream&,const char *) 重载后,定义为输出字符串 函数 template <typename T> std::ostream& operator <<(std::ostream&,T *) 重载后,定义为输出指针(一个地址值)
ithiker
2014-03-16
打赏
举报
回复
C++的cout<<s输出字符串是为了和c的printf(%s,...)兼容,而C中本身没有你说的那样对int的操作。 C++有了这个估计很多人又要抱怨为什么没有单个输出的了
qq120848369
2014-03-16
打赏
举报
回复
楼上都解释了,因为对不同类型的连续元素分布,其重载是不同的。
js
字符
型
数组
转成
数字
型
数组
【代码】js
字符
型
数组
转成
数字
型
数组
。
js实现
字符
串
数组
转换成
数字
数组
js实现
字符
串
数组
转换成
数字
数组
的几种方式
字符
型
数组
字符
型
数组
其实就是整数
型
数组
换了一层包装,内容其实是相通的。 目录 1.puts 2.strcat 3.strcpy 4.strncpy 5.strcmp 6.strlen 7.strlwr 8.strupr 初始化和整数
型
相同,就是把
数字
换为一个个符号; char m[15]={'h','e','l','l','o',' ','w','o','r','l','d'}; char m[15]={'h','e','l','l','o',' ','w','o','r'
C语言中
字符
数组
中
数字
的提取问题(
字符
与
数字
的相互转化)
字符
转化成
数字
,
数字
转化为
字符
假设有一种题目,一个
数组
中包含
数字
和符号,需要
数组
中的
数字
做加减乘除的运算,然后符号不变的输出这个
字符
串。那么我们一定先只能定义这是一个
字符
型
数组
,然后找出其中的
数字
进行运算。那么问题来了,如何把
字符
型
数组
里面的
数字
进行整
型
数据类
型
的运算,这个时候就需要把
字符
型
数据转化为整
型
数据进行运算才能正确得出运算结果。 下面粘贴一段代码体会一下: #include<st...
js快速将
字符
串
数组
转化为
数字
数组
(互换)
1、
数字
数组
转化为
字符
串
数组
var arr = [1, 2, 3, 4, 5, 6, 7, 8, 9]; arr.map(String); //结果: ['1', '2', '3', '4', '5', '6', '7', '8', '9'] 2、
字符
串
数组
转化为
数字
数组
var a = ['1', '2', '3', '4', '5', '6', '7', '8', '9'] a.map(Number); //结果:[1, 2, 3, 4, 5, 6, 7, 8, 9] ...
C++ 语言
65,208
社区成员
250,519
社区内容
发帖
与我相关
我的任务
C++ 语言
C++ 语言相关问题讨论,技术干货分享,前沿动态等
复制链接
扫一扫
分享
社区描述
C++ 语言相关问题讨论,技术干货分享,前沿动态等
c++
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
请不要发布与C++技术无关的贴子
请不要发布与技术无关的招聘、广告的帖子
请尽可能的描述清楚你的问题,如果涉及到代码请尽可能的格式化一下
试试用AI创作助手写篇文章吧
+ 用AI写文章